Pre-treatment prior to bonding, printing or metallisation
Achieving good adhesion of coatings on plastics is challenging because these materials are often hydrophobic and have low surface energy. Surface preparation is therefore necessary to improve the adhesion of adhesives, paints or coatings.
Common methods include adhesion primers, which can sometimes be polluting.
Plasma is a more environmentally friendly alternative.
In addition to plastics, it is possible to improve the surface of many materials using PECVD treatment.
Stain-resistant treatment for plastics
We have developed stain-resistant plasma treatments for a wide variety of polymers.
By adjusting the plasma parameters, it is possible to create an effective barrier that prevents the migration of substances, such as food, into the plastic.
This barrier prevents the absorption of food aromas and oils by the plastic, thereby extending the shelf life of food and preserving its quality.
Plasma surface modification is a suitable solution to meet the food industry’s growing requirements in terms of safety and quality.

Improved drying
By making a surface more hydrophilic, plasma promotes better distribution of water across the surface, which can speed up the drying process.
The surface treatment allows water to spread evenly in a thin layer rather than forming droplets, thereby increasing the surface area available for evaporation. Furthermore, a hydrophilic surface can reduce the risk of water marks and improve the adhesion of coatings or adhesives applied subsequently.
By optimising the drying process, plasma modification contributes to the efficiency and quality of finished products across various industrial sectors.
